Smart Money Shifts: Palantir Out, TSMC In?

Are top investors like Stanley Druckenmiller and Cathie Wood signaling a change in strategy? Recent 13F filings reveal a trend: selling Palantir (PLTR) and buying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ing (TSMC).

Key Takeaways

  • Profit Taking: Palantir's substantial 2025 gains may be prompting investors to secure profits.
  • Valuation Concerns: Palantir's high price-to-sales ratio raises valuation questions.
  • AI Infrastructure Boom: Investment in TSMC capitalizes on the growing demand for AI infrastructure.
  • Valuation Opportunity: TSMC's recent valuation compression presents a buying opportunity.

Why Dump Palantir Now?

While Palantir remains a significant holding for Ark Invest, Cathie Wood's firm has been reducing its position. This comes despite a strong earnings report. Druckenmiller's Duquesne Family Office completely exited its Palantir position during Q1.

The reason? Palantir's valuation. With a sky-high P/S ratio, it's a historically pricey stock. Both Wood and Druckenmiller might be taking profits after a period of strong momentum.

Why Buy TSMC?

Duquesne Family Office significantly increased its TSMC holdings in Q1, and Ark Invest is also buying the dip. This shift aligns with the massive investments in AI infrastructure by major players like Amazon, Alphabet, and Microsoft.

Taiwan Semiconductor is positioned to benefit from this growing demand for GPUs and integrated network equipment. Despite these tailwinds, TSMC's stock has faced pressure, likely due to U.S.-China trade tensions. This has resulted in a compressed valuation, making it an attractive buy.

The Verdict

Both Palantir and Taiwan Semiconductor have compelling long-term prospects within the AI landscape. However, Palantir's high valuation makes it less appealing. TSMC, on the other hand, appears reasonably priced and offers significant upside potential.
